# Microsoft Patch Tuesday - July 2025 Edition In July 2025, Microsoft released critical updates addressing a staggering 137 security vulnerabilities in its Windows operating systems and supported software. This month’s updates come as a significant reminder of the importance of cybersecurity in our increasingly digital world. ## Overview of the Updates Among the vulnerabilities patched, 14 have been classified with Microsoft’s most severe rating: **Critical**. This classification indicates that these flaws could potentially be exploited by attackers to gain control over vulnerable Windows PCs with minimal user interaction. While no exploits are currently known to be actively targeting these vulnerabilities, the potential for future attacks underscores the necessity for prompt patching. ## Key Highlights of the July Update - **Total Vulnerabilities Addressed**: 137 - **Critical Vulnerabilities**: 14 - **Severity Ratings**: Ranging from Important to Critical - **Active Exploits**: None reported at this time ### Why Patching Matters Regularly applying patches is crucial for maintaining system integrity and safeguarding sensitive data. Each vulnerability addressed in Microsoft’s updates could serve as a doorway for cybercriminals, making timely updates essential. Here are a few reasons why keeping systems up to date is pivotal: 1. **Protection Against Exploits**: Even if vulnerabilities are not actively exploited, they can be discovered and weaponized by attackers. 2. **Enhancing System Performance**: Updates often include performance enhancements, ensuring that systems run smoothly and efficiently. 3. **Compliance and Risk Management**: Many industries mandate regular updates as part of their compliance requirements. ## Recommendations for Users To ensure your systems remain secure, consider the following best practices: - **Enable Automatic Updates**: This ensures you receive the latest security patches as soon as they are available. - **Regularly Review Installed Updates**: Keep track of what has been installed and check for any missed patches. - **Educate Yourself and Your Team**: Understanding the nature of vulnerabilities and exploits can empower users to take proactive measures in their cybersecurity posture. ## Conclusion The July 2025 Patch Tuesday highlights the ongoing efforts by Microsoft to secure its software. By promptly applying these updates, users can significantly reduce their risk of cyber threats. Stay informed, stay secure, and ensure your systems are protected against potential vulnerabilities.
